The radius of a circle is 3 killometers use 3.14 for pi

Respuesta :

as04621 as04621
  • 01-01-2021

Answer:

The area of a circle is pi*r*r

3*3 = 9, 9*3.14 = 28.26

So the area of a circle with a 3 km radius is 28.26 kilometers
